Rob Base, ‘It Takes Two’ Rapper, Dies at 59
By Steven J. Horowitz
Rob Base, one-half of Rob Base & DJ E-Z Rock, who was best known for the hit “It Takes Two,” has died. He was 59.
The rapper, who celebrated his 59th birthday just four days ago, died on May 22 while surrounded by family after a private battle with cancer.
“Rob’s music, energy, and legacy helped shape a generation and brought joy to millions around the world. Beyond the stage, he was a loving father, family man, friend, and creative force whose impact will never be forgotten,” reads a statement on his social media account. “Thank you for the music, the memories, and the moments that became the soundtrack to our lives.”
